Global Name API takes full names and breaks them out into five components: Prefix, First Name, Middle Name, Surname, and Suffix. Then a gender code is applied. Multiple name formats will be parsed into a single standard format.
Adds a gender code to each parsed name as F, M, or N. "James" returns "M" for male, "Cheryl" returns "F" for female, and "Chris" or "Terry" which may be male or female-returns "N" for neutral.
Detects a company name in the name field based on table words and acronyms in company names and returns them in UPPER or lower case to standardise them.
Flags vulgar words, fake names, and associated company words to help you screen out possible hoaxes and pranks such as Bugs Bunny as a first and last name.
Once you’ve parsed your names, identified gender, and removed non-name or bogus records, Global Name can create the desired custom salutations based on the format you want to use, including Formal, Informal, Default Slug, etc. Adding personalised salutations to your direct marketing efforts can boost response rates.
Global Name now allows users to specify a country name for more appropriate parsing of international names for a recognized country, culture and language. For example, if the United States is specified, the name “Andres MiddleName Hernandez” would identify and parse “Hernandez” as a last name. However, if Spain is the configured culture, then “MiddleName Hernandez” would be identified as the last name – a more relevant parsing for Spanish culture.
